    Memorial Stadium (Lincoln, NE) is the venue where the Nebraska Cornhuskers (1-2) will match up against the Louisiana Tech Bulldogs (2-2) on Saturday, September 23, 2023.

    The Cornhuskers are very big favorites (currently -19.5) in their game against the Bulldogs, with the over/under at 49 points. (In terms of the moneyline, the Cornhuskers are -1207 and the Bulldogs are +725.)

    Game Info for Nebraska vs. Louisiana Tech

    • Game Day: Saturday, September 23, 2023
    • Game Time: 3:30 PM ET
    • TV Channel: BTN
    • Location: Lincoln, Nebraska
    • Stadium: Memorial Stadium (Lincoln, NE)

    Nebraska Pick Insights

    • Nebraska has covered the spread twice in three games this season.
    • In Nebraska’s three games with a set total, one has hit the over (33.3%).

    Nebraska Stats & Insights

    • Nebraska is averaging 339.3 yards per game offensively this season (100th in the FBS), and are surrendering 284.7 yards per game (29th) on the other side of the ball.
    • While Nebraska’s defense ranks 49th with 20 points allowed per game, the Cornhuskers have been slightly worse on offense, ranking 23rd-worst (19.7 points per game).
    • Nebraska ranks sixth-worst in passing offense (130.3 passing yards per game), but thas been a little better on defense, ranking 91st with 238.3 passing yards allowed per contest.
    • Nebraska has been making things happen on both sides of the ball in the running game this season, ranking 21st-best in rushing offense (209 rushing yards per game) and third-best in rushing defense (46.3 rushing yards allowed per game).
    • Nebraska is putting up a 44.7% third-down conversion rate on offense this season (49th in the FBS), and is allowing a 42.9% third-down conversion rate (91st) on defense.
    • Nebraska has forced three total turnovers (82nd in the FBS) this season and have turned it over six times (98th in the FBS) resulting in a turnover margin of -3, the 23rd-worst in college football.

    Nebraska’s Best Players

    • Jeff Sims has thrown for 220 yards, completing 58.8% of his passes and collecting one touchdowns and four interceptions this season. He’s also run for 158 yards (52.7 ypg) on 29 carries with one rushing touchdown.
    • The team’s top rusher, Gabe Ervin Jr., has carried the ball 38 times for 196 yards (65.3 per game), scoring one time.
    • Alex Bullock’s leads his squad with 89 yards as a receiver. He’s racked up that yardage on four receptions (out of six targets) and scored one touchdown.
    • Marcus Washington has caught six passes for 81 yards (27 yards per game) this year.
    • Billy Kemp IV has a total of 70 receiving yards so far this year, hauling in eight throws and scoring one touchdown.
    • Luke Reimer paces the team with 2.5 sacks. He’s also the team’s tackle leader, and has collected two TFL and eight tackles.
    • Javin Wright has a team-leading one interception to go along with one pass defended.

    Louisiana Tech Betting Insights

    • Louisiana Tech is 1-3-0 against the spread this year.
    • Louisiana Tech is winless against the spread (0-1) when playing as at least 19.5-point underdogs.
    • Two of Louisiana Tech’s four games with a set total have hit the over (50%).

    Louisiana Tech Pick Insights

    • Louisiana Tech is accumulating 406.5 total yards per contest on offense this season (58th-ranked). Meanwhile, it is allowing 381.3 total yards per contest (92nd-ranked).
    • With 31 points per game on offense, Louisiana Tech ranks 61st in the FBS. On defense, it ranks 98th, allowing 29 points per contest.
    • Louisiana Tech ranks 77th in the FBS with 225.5 passing yards per contest on offense, and it ranks 27th with 176 passing yards surrendered per contest on the defensive side of the ball.
    • Louisiana Tech ranks 45th in rushing yards per game (181), but it has been worse on the defensive side of the ball, ranking 12th-worst in the FBS with 205.3 rushing yards allowed per contest.
    • From an offensive standpoint, Louisiana Tech is putting up a 38.2% third-down conversion percentage (85th-ranked). It ranks 81st in the FBS on the other side of the ball (40.9% third-down rate allowed).
    • After forcing five turnovers (46th in the FBS) and turning the ball over six times (98th in the FBS) this season, Louisiana Tech sports the 75th-ranked turnover margin of -1.

    Louisiana Tech’s Best Players

    • Hank Bachmeier has put up 756 passing yards, or 189 per game, so far this season. He has completed 66% of his passes and has recorded five touchdowns with two interceptions.
    • Keith Willis Jr. is his team’s leading rusher with 33 carries for 240 yards, or 60 per game. He’s found the end zone three times on the ground, as well.
    • Tyre Shelton has run for 214 yards across 21 carries, scoring two touchdowns.
    • Smoke Harris’ 288 receiving yards (72 yards per game) are a team high. He has 24 receptions on 27 targets with three touchdowns.
    • Cyrus Allen has recorded 144 receiving yards (36 yards per game) and one touchdown on 11 receptions.
    • Kyle Maxwell has racked up 113 reciving yards (28.3 ypg) this season.
    • Deshon Hall paces the team with two sacks, and also has two TFL and 12 tackles.
    • Myles Heard, Louisiana Tech’s leading tackler, has 42 tackles and one TFL this year.
    • Jhamal Shelby Jr. leads the team with one interception, while also collecting one pass defended.
